13. Duke DOES have an easy bracket.
There are people here saying that they have the hardest. I don't get it. The Washington DC bracket has UCONN, UNC, Michigan State, Illinois, Washington and Kentucky. George Mason is also in there. That's a tough bracket. The Atlanta bracket, in which Duke sits, has Texas and Syracuse, GW as well as Duke. I think Syracuse is spent and Texas can lose to anyone at any time. I see Duke to the final four unless they go out and GIVE a game away.
